It really shouldn't have surprised Alfred as much as it did. If he thought about it logically, all nations cherished their popular culture. He loved his super heroes and blockbuster movies. Kiku loved Godzilla and giant robots. In that light it made perfect sense, that Arthur Kirkland would cherish his popular culture too. Despite this Alfred had never really considered Arthur the fanatic type. It never occurred to Alfred that stern and stuffy Arthur might have a favorite show. The result of all this being that Alfred was completely astounded when he wandered down the stairs of Arthurs' flat one evening and found the older nation on the couch clinging to a pillow and staring enraptured at the TV.

"Arthur?" Alfred asked.

The older nation did not reply or give any indication that he heard.

"Arthur?" Alfred asked, a little louder.

Still nothing

"ARTHUR!" Alfred shouted.

"AAaaaaaah" Arthur replied.

He flailed and fell off the couch.

"What is it you git?" Arthur grumbled as he got to his feet.

"I was just wondering if I could borrow your adapter. I need to charge my cell, and I forgot that your place has different outlets." Alfred explained.

"There should be some in my office," Arthur replied.

The older nation paused whatever was on TV and went to his study. He soon emerged with a power adapter.

"Here," he offered.

"Thanks," Alfred cheered.

He rushed back upstairs. A few minutes later he returned to the living room.

"So, what are you watching?" Alfred asked.

Arthur once again paused the show.

"Dr. Who," Arthur answered.

"Dr Who?" Alfred echoed.

"Oh that's right. It's a bit more obscure at your place," Arthur realized when he noticed Alfred's confusion.

"It's an old Sci Fi serial. It's been going since the 60's. The show can get quite frightening at times," Arthur explained.

"That doesn't look so frightening," Alfred teased

The screen was paused on the image of a red headed bride.

"Well it's much scarier in context. It's about a timelord, an advanced alien, who travels through space and time fighting other aliens and protecting Earth," Arthur explained

Alfred suddenly began giggling. His eyes lit up in glee.

"And just what is so funny?" Arthur demanded

"I just never figured you'd be scared of a simple TV show. Even better than that, you're a Sci Fi fan. I have to tell Tony," Alfred smirked.

"Dr. Who is an institution on British Television," Arthur countered.

"What next? Are you going to ask me to the next Star Trek convention?" Alfred continued.

"Now you see here. Dr. Who is a classic show and far superior to your Star Trek rubbish," Arthur grumbled.

"Hey, Star Trek is not rubbish. It's a well thought out space epic," Alfred argued.

"Well, Dr. Who is an epic adventure in space and time. It is no simple TV show and it can be very frightening when it wants to be." Arthur responded.

"Says you," Alfred jabbed.

"If you're such a hero, you sit down and see for yourself," Arthur smirked

"Fine," Alfred answered, taking the bait.

The American sat down with a huff. It was the vicious glint in Arthur's eyes that told him he might be in trouble.
